Our Cyprus office is growing, and we are looking for a dynamic, career-oriented individual to join our team as a Tax Advisor.
Job description:
Analyse financial and operational data to identify tax risks, optimization opportunities, and strategic initiatives across all jurisdictions.
Oversee and coordinate tax audits, liaising with authorities, external auditors, and consultants to ensure smooth and compliant processes.
Guide and participate in tax provisioning, reporting, and preparation of financial statements, ensuring accuracy and compliance.
Monitor changes in local and international tax legislation and assess their impact on the organization, providing actionable guidance to leadership.
Evaluate existing tax policies and procedures, recommending improvements to enhance efficiency, compliance, and alignment with business objectives.
Preparation and review of complex corporate, indirect, and, where applicable, individual or trust tax returns across offices.
Develop and implement tax processes, workflows, and efficiency initiatives across all company offices to create a scalable function.
Serve as the primary tax advisor to senior management and the Board of Directors, performing any additional tax-related duties or projects as required.
Requirements:
Bachelor's degree in Accounting or Finance.
ACCA Qualification is preferred.
Fluency in English and Greek is a must.
Minimum of 2 years of experience in accounting and tax.
Experience with tax compliance, including filing tax returns and responding to tax audits.
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
Strong analytical and problem-solving skills.
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.
Proficiency in accounting software, Microsoft Excel and MS Office and computer literate.
Understanding of IFRS accounting standards and familiarity with software programs “Cycom” and “Caseware” will be considered an advantage.

About Company
Eurofast International Ltd
Eurofast is a regional business advisory organisation employing local advisors in over 21 cities in South East Europe & Middle East (SEEME). The Organisation is uniquely positioned as one stop shop for investors and companies looking professional services in South East Europe & Middle East. Eurofast operates from fully fledged offices in Athens, Nicosia, Sofia, Bucharest, Belgrade, Podgorica, Tirana, Skopje, Zagreb, Pristina, Banja Luka, Sarajevo, Cairo, Tbilisi, Beirut, Kyiv, Tehran, Vilnius and Tallinn. Our team of advisors are capable of efficiently addressing all client needs in one single meeting, using one single language for all the countries in the Region.
Our professional services include:
1. Mergers & Acquisitions & Corporate Finance
2. Accounting and tax compliance
3. Transfer pricing & International Tax
4. Payroll & Employment Solutions
5. Corporate & Trustee Services
6. Citizenship & Residency
7. Investment opportunities in the Balkans
8. Privatization projects
